Wailuku Man Dies in Motor Scooter Crash
By Maui Now Staff
A Maui man suffered fatal injuries in a motor scooter accident on Kahului Beach Road on Monday night.
The incident was reported at around 10:23 p.m. on Monday, Aug. 3, 2015 at the intersection of Kahului Beach Road and Kaihee Place.
Maui police have since identified the man as Marshall Carvalho, 54, of Wailuku.
According to police reports, the collision occurred as a 2013 Genuine Buddy Motor Scooter, traveling south within the outer lane of Kahului Beach Road, collided into a 2006 Cadillac CTS 4DSD, negotiating a left turn onto Kaihee Place.
Police say the 2006 Cadillac CTS, operated by a 25-year-old Kahului man, was traveling north on Kahului Beach Road prior to executing the turn onto Kaihee Place from a designated left turn lane.
Carvalho was transported to the Maui Memorial Medical Center in critical, life-threatening, condition where he later succumbed to his injuries, according to police reports.
A preliminary police investigation revealed that the operator of the Cadillac CTS was wearing his seatbelt and was not injured in the crash. Police say Carvalho was wearing a helmet at the time of the crash.
The involvement of speed, drugs, and alcohol are still pending as the investigation is ongoing.
This was Maui County’s 15th traffic fatality for 2015, compared to 15 at the same time as last year.
